Hi, I've applied this year so I have started on mine as have the majority of my class.

Most have gone down to the route of buying a presentation folder, but luckily I have one already. Expect to pay around £50 for a nice leather one mind, they aren't cheap! I think they come with around 20 plastic 'wallets' if you like, and come in A3/A4.

In regards to size, a girl I know who has interviews at Leeds, London x2, Manchester and Liverpool has printed all of hers to A3. Although my tutor has said many don't mind A4, but if they state A3 then obviosuly it would be foolish to take anything less.

Quality wise, we've printed them all using the Epson one in our class. It's not mega fancy, but it's hooked up to an iMac which has been calibrated and so on, so the colours are correct. We print them on a range of papers, mainly Ilfords range.

Hope this has helped. I'm sure if you ring the Univerisity up they will tell you more about any size requirments, if there any.
